US Revokes Approval For 13 Mexican Airline Routes, Citing Violations Of Aviation Agreement (ZeroHedge)
 
US Revokes Approval For 13 Mexican Airline Routes, Citing Violations Of Aviation Agreement The U.S. Department of Transportation on Oct. 28 revoked its approval for 13 Mexican airline routes into the United States, citing similar treatment by Mexico that has yet to be addressed. It also said it was revoking U.S. access for all Mexican “belly cargo” flights that carry both passengers and cargo in and out of Mexico City's Felipe Angeles International Airport. The order also cancels current or planned flights by Mexican airlines Aeromexico, Volaris, and Viva Aerobus. In issuing the order, Transportation Secretary Sean Duffy said that Mexico “illegally canceled and froze U.S. carrier flights for three years without consequences.” The Epoch Times' Melanie Sun goes on to note that the department said Mexico has violated the two nations' bilateral aviation agreement since 2022, when it revoked routes for U.S. passenger carriers and banned U.S. cargo operations from using Mexico City's Ben...
